>>>>> Commit 49d2e648e8087d154d8bf8b91f27c8e05e79d5a6 ("machine: remove
>>>>> qemu_machine_opts global list") removed option descriptions from the
>>>>> -machine QemuOptsList to avoid repeating MachineState's QOM properties.
>>>>>
>>>>> This change broke vl.c:usb_enabled() because qemu_opt_get_bool() cannot
>>>>> be used on QemuOptsList without option descriptions since QemuOpts
>>>>> doesn't know the type and therefore left an unparsed string value.
>>>>>
>>>>> This patch avoids calling qemu_opt_get_bool() to fix the assertion
>>>>> failure:
>>>>>
>>>>> $ qemu-system-x86_64 -usb
>>>>> qemu_opt_get_bool_helper: Assertion `opt->desc && opt->desc->type
>>>>> == QEMU_OPT_BOOL' failed.
>>>>>
>>>>> Test the presence of -usb using qemu_opt_find() but use the
>>>>> MachineState->usb field instead of qemu_opt_get_bool().
>>>>>

>>>> That still leaves the other boolean machine options broken. A generic
>>>> fix would be good. Or revert the original commit until we have one.
>>>
>>> I think we should revert the original commit.
>>>
>>> qemu_option_get_*() callers need to be converted to query MachineState
>>> fields instead of using QemuOpts functions.
